Gower Folk Festival 2010


Gower Folk Festival takes place in the covered courtyard of The Gower Heritage Centre, Parkmill, in the Gower Peninsula, Wales from Friday 11th until Sunday 13th June 2010.

Line-up

The line-up includes Spiers & Boden, Climax Ceilidh Band, Calan, Kerfuffle, Brian Finnegan Trio, The Angles, Bill Caddick, Karen Tweed, Fay Hield Trio, Cass Meurig & Nial Cain, Damien Barber & Mike Wilson, Ewan McLennan, Cupola, Flossie Malavialle, Sophie Lavoie & Fiachra O'Regan, Arcadia, Olion Byw, Kaheesha, Celtic Sound, and Kerry Fletcher, with more still to be confirmed.

Camping

Festival camping is at Three Cliffs Bay Caravan & Camping site, quarter of a mile from the venue by road. Weekend camping (3 nights for the price of 2)for weekend ticket holders only is priced at £22 for a one man tent, £36 for a family tent £36 for a campervan on field, and £42 for a caravan (price includes electric hook up).

Food and drink

The festival bar is open all weekend and is hosted by The King's Head of Llangennith, serving real ales. The Heritage Centre tea rooms provide soft drinks, tea, coffee, snacks and a variety of hot meals. There is also a general stores in the village, open 7 days a week. But please note that the nearest cash-point machine is several miles away, as is the nearest garage. The nearest pharmacy is a mile away in Pennard.

Activities

The Gower Heritage Centre is home to a variety of traditional crafts, and regular demonstrations of woodturning and weaving. Activities such as puppet-making, pottery and craft workshops are available for children (at an additional cost). Kids will also have fun seeing ducks, chickens and sheep and there are also play areas.
